Why the “No Deposit” Clause Is a Trojan Horse

Because the house doesn’t need your deposit to make a profit. They simply require you to wager the spin winnings 30 times before you can cash out, a multiplier that dwarfs the 5‑times wager on many “deposit‑required” bonuses. Compare that to Bet365’s 30‑spin “no deposit” deal that caps cash‑out at 15 AUD – a tighter leash on the same principle.

And the math checks out: 150 spins × 0.25 AUD per spin average win = 37.5 AUD. Multiply by 30, you need to generate 1,125 AUD in turnover for a 37.5 AUD payout. That’s a 30‑to‑1 conversion rate that would make a tax accountant blush.

But there’s a hidden cost no one mentions: the opportunity cost of time. A diligent player spends about 2 minutes per spin, meaning 300 minutes – five hours – chased down a 37.5 AUD potential. That’s a 0.125 AUD per minute “cost” that dwarfs a cheap coffee.

What the Fine Print Actually Says

  • Wagering requirement: 30× spin winnings, not the bonus amount.
  • Maximum cash‑out: 50 AUD, regardless of total wins.
  • Eligible games: Starburst, Gonzo’s Quest, and a rotating list of 12 other slots.
  • Expiry: 72 hours after first spin claim – a ticking clock that forces hurried play.
